Introduce young children to the biology of protozoa - microscopic organisms. Euglena move by twirling a long tail called a flagellum and use sunlight to make their own food. Paramecia swim and gather food using tiny hairs called cilia. Amoebas crawl and eat using "false feet." 24 pp. Full color. Reading Level 1-3, Interest Level 2-5.
